在日常生活中,我们经常会遇到需要备份文件的情况。手动复制文件不仅费时费力,而且容易出错。今天,就让我来为大家揭秘如何在Windows命令提示符(cmd)中轻松复制所有文件,让你告别手动烦恼,快速完成备份任务。
一、使用Xcopy命令复制文件
Xcopy是Windows命令行中的一个强大工具,可以用来复制文件和目录。下面是使用Xcopy命令复制文件的步骤:
- 打开cmd窗口。按下Win + R键,输入
cmd并按Enter键。 - 使用
cd命令切换到要复制的源目录。例如,要切换到D盘的“文档”文件夹,可以输入cd D:\文档并按Enter键。 - 使用以下命令格式复制文件:
xcopy 源文件或目录 目标目录 /s /e /i- 源文件或目录:要复制的文件或目录路径。
- 目标目录:复制到的目标目录路径。
/s:复制目录及其子目录。/e:复制目录及其子目录,包括空目录。/i:如果目标目录不存在,则创建目标目录。
例如,要复制D盘“文档”文件夹及其子目录到E盘的“备份”文件夹,可以输入以下命令:
xcopy D:\文档 E:\备份 /s /e /i
二、使用Robocopy命令复制文件
Robocopy是Windows命令行中的一个更加强大的工具,可以用来复制文件和目录。与Xcopy相比,Robocopy提供了更多的功能和选项。下面是使用Robocopy命令复制文件的步骤:
- 打开cmd窗口。
- 使用
cd命令切换到要复制的源目录。 - 使用以下命令格式复制文件:
robocopy 源文件或目录 目标目录 [选项]- 源文件或目录:要复制的文件或目录路径。
- 目标目录:复制到的目标目录路径。
- [选项]:Robocopy命令的选项,用于指定复制行为。
例如,要复制D盘“文档”文件夹及其子目录到E盘的“备份”文件夹,并保留原始文件的属性,可以输入以下命令:
robocopy D:\文档 E:\备份 /e /mt
其中,/e表示复制目录及其子目录,包括空目录;/mt表示多线程复制,提高复制速度。
三、使用TAR命令复制文件
如果你需要将文件复制到Linux系统或Mac系统,可以使用TAR命令。TAR是一个用于打包和解压文件的命令行工具。下面是使用TAR命令复制文件的步骤:
- 打开cmd窗口。
- 使用
cd命令切换到要复制的源目录。 - 使用以下命令格式创建TAR包:
tar -cvf 文件名.tar 文件或目录- 文件名.tar:创建的TAR包文件名。
- 文件或目录:要打包的文件或目录路径。
例如,要创建一个名为“backup.tar”的TAR包,包含D盘“文档”文件夹及其子目录,可以输入以下命令:
tar -cvf backup.tar D:\文档
- 使用以下命令将TAR包复制到目标目录:
copy 文件名.tar 目标目录- 文件名.tar:要复制的TAR包文件名。
- 目标目录:复制到的目标目录路径。
例如,要将“backup.tar”复制到E盘的“备份”文件夹,可以输入以下命令:
copy backup.tar E:\备份
通过以上方法,你可以在cmd中轻松复制所有文件,告别手动烦恼,快速完成备份任务。希望这些技巧能帮助你更好地管理文件,提高工作效率。
